Computerisation of Clearing and Settlement Operations

5.1. Computerisation of clearing operations was the first major step towards modernisation of the payments system3. The introduction of technology for clearing operations began with the setting up of ‘Claim Based Settlement System’ using Microprocessor based computer systems at Mumbai, Chennai and Delhi, in the early eighties. These systems were used for generating settlement reports on the basis of input statements containing the aggregate value of (cheques presented) claims of one bank over the other banks in the clearing house. Clearing balancing and settlement, which used to take a long time due to differences and errors in manual balancing, were reduced, apart from providing accuracy in the final settlement.


5.2. The next important milestone was fully automating the clearing operations. The rapid growth of cheque volumes in the eighties made the task of manual sorting and listing a very difficult task. Banks were unable to cope with the huge volume of cheques which had to be physically handled prior to their presentation in the
clearing house. Though the clearing settlement became easy because of computerisation, the heavy volumes of paper that had to be processed introduced delays in presentation resulting in delayed credit to the customers. The growth in the volumes could therefore, be managed only by mechanisation of the entire clearing process.


5.3. The solution was the introduction of Magnetic Ink Character Recognition (MICR) based mechanised cheque processing technology. The existing cheques had to be redesigned incorporating a MICR codeline4 which could be read by document processing machines called reader-sorters. The RBI introduced two types of reader-sorters – the Medium Speed Reader Sorters, capable of processing 300 instruments per minute for Inter-city instruments and the High Speed Reader Sorter Systems (HSRS) with speeds of 2400 documents per minute, for the clearing of local instruments. Driven by mainframe computers the HSRS systems were the state-of-the-art systems available at that time. These were installed in Mumbai (1986) followed by Chennai, New Delhi, (1987) and Calcutta(1989). By the middle of 1989 MICR cheque clearing operations in the four metropolitan cities had become fully operational and stabilised.
 
3 Several committees of the Reserve Bank recognised the importance of reforms in the clearing systems and underscored the need for computerisation on a priority basis. (See Annexure for details).
 
4 MICR Codeline contains basic cheque information in designated fields for data capture and mechanical sorting of the cheques. The codeline is both pre-printed and later encoded using special MICR ink, using standardised E13B Font.

5.4.
Inter-city clearing: The four metropolitan centres viz., Mumbai, New Delhi, Calcutta and Chennai are covered by two way inter-city clearing. The other offices of the RBI are connected with these four centres under one way inter-city clearing. Under this system, inter-city cheques drawn on any of the metropolitan centres are
processed at the MICR clearing and are sent to the drawee centre by postal courier where they are integrated with the local clearing of that centre. This National Clearing has sharply reduced the time taken for realisation of these cheques.

5.5.
Regional Grid Clearing operations: As a logical step towards extension of Inter-city clearing at all the major cities, a regional grid clearing was introduced in a small way. Important commercial centres/district headquarters in a region were connected for one way clearing with the nearest MICR centre. Thus, cities such as Coimbatore, Madurai, Pondicherry were linked to Chennai, Pune and Vadodara to Mumbai, Asansol and Jamshedpur to Calcutta etc. The benefits of reduced time for inter-city clearing was thus extended to such cities too.

5.6.
Clearing houses managed by the RBI: The settlement operations in all non-MICR based clearing centres managed by the RBI viz., the clearing houses at Ahmedabad, Kanpur, Bangalore, Hyderabad, Nagpur, Patna, Jaipur, Thiruvananthapuram, Guwahati and Bhubaneshwar were also computerised by the introduction of a magnetic media based input settlement software package, developed in-house. The clearing data from the banks aggregated as receivables, are submitted in floppies to the clearing house and settlement is carried out.

5.7. The magnetic media based input settlement represents an intermediate step towards complete automation of cheque clearing through MICR processing and enables banks and the clearing house to get accustomed to a computerised environment. The system has been in operation for nearly four years and is functioning satisfactorily. It covers presentation clearing,
return clearing, High Value/High Value return clearings and inter-bank clearing but does not cover inter-city clearing.

5.8.
High Value clearing: High value clearing is a value added service. In this clearing select branches located in a central business/commercial area and in the vicinity of the Clearing House/Service Branches of banks present instruments with a face value of Rs.100,000/- and above deposited by their customers within a specified cut-off time, to the clearing house. The instruments are dropped into the respective receptacles of the drawee banks and settlement is carried out through floppy based input statement. The return clearing is held before close of banking hours on the same day. In 1994, the total value of instruments presented in this clearing at the 4 metros was Rs.522,871 crores. By 1997, this had gone up to Rs.949,502 crores. (1 crore is equivalent to 10 million)

5.9. High value clearing enables a customer who deposits a cheque on day 1 to withdraw the amount on day 2 itself, provided, there is no return. High value clearing is therefore, faster compared to regular MICR clearing where credit is afforded on Day 2 and withdrawals are permitted on Day 3, after the Return discipline cycle is completed. High value clearing was first introduced in Chennai in April 1989, and was then extended to Mumbai, Calcutta and New Delhi respectively. It has since been extended to Ahmedabad, Bangalore, Hyderabad, Jaipur and Kanpur. The 5 remaining RBI managed clearing centres are likely to introduce high value clearing shortly.

5.10. Inter-bank Clearing: Inter-bank payments are usually settled among banks by issuing cheques drawn on their accounts with Reserve Bank of India. This practice
resulted in a large number of cheques being presented to Deposit Accounts Department (DAD) of the Reserve Bank, leading to heavy work pressures throughout the day. It was therefore, decided to start a separate Inter-bank clearing. In the Inter-bank clearing banks no longer use the RBI cheques to settle their claims against each other. Instead, they use their own Bankers Cheques. The settlement is carried out through Floppy Based input statements, submitted to the Clearing House. The pay orders are however, dropped in the designated receptacles, from where they are collected by banks’ representatives. Since there is no return for these instruments, the credit / debit is instantaneous.

5.11. Inter-bank clearing is used by banks mainly for four types of transactions: call money transactions, Rupee payment of foreign currency transactions, Bank to Bank transfers for funding upcountry requirements and Inward remittances. Inter-bank clearing was introduced in Chennai in April 1989, followed by Mumbai, Calcutta and New Delhi. This clearing which is basically a debit clearing has been converted into a credit clearing at Chennai from 1996 onwards. Instead of bankers’ cheques, banks generate credit advices using a software provided to them by the Reserve Bank and settlement is effected at the Clearing House on the basis of the consolidation of the credit data furnished by all the member banks. This has been rendered possible due to computerisation of all the service branches in Chennai.

5.12. Computerisation of service branches which accompanied the computerisation of the clearing houses (both MICR and Floppy based) at banking centres with large volumes of business has resulted in the creation of a base for the introduction of automated clearing operations at other centres. This has also enabled the introduction of electronic payments services on an experimental basis so that future expansion of these services using the clearing infrastructure is possible. However, there is a lot of scope for developing backward and forward linkages to fully utilise the advantage of the item-wise data base created by the MICR cheque processing.

Evolution of Payment Systems in India

2.1. Payment instruments and mechanisms have a very long history in India. The earliest payment instruments known to have been used in India were coins, which were either punch-marked or cast in silver and copper. While coins represented a physical equivalent, credit systems involving bills of exchange facilitated inter-spatial transfers.


Figure 2.1. Early Punchmarked coin 
(Courtesy – Museum Cell, RBI)

2.2. In ancient India, loan deed forms called rnapatra or rnalekhya were in use. These contained details such as the name of the debtor and the creditor, the amount of loan, the rate of interest, the condition of repayment and the time of repayment. The deed was witnessed by a person of respectable means and endorsed by the loan-deed writer. Execution of loan deeds continued during the Buddhist period, when they were called inapanna.


2.3. In the Mauryan period, an instrument called adesha was in use, which was an order on a banker desiring him to pay the money of the note to a third person, which corresponds to the definition of a bill of exchange as we understand it today. During the Buddhist period, there was considerable use of these instruments. Merchants in large towns gave letters of credit to one another. There are also numerous references to promissory notes.


2.4. The loan deed continued into the Mughal period. The deeds were called dastawez and were of two types: dastawez-e-indultalab which was payable on demand and dastawez-e-miadi which was payable after a stipulated time.


2.5. In the Mughal period, we have the testimony of foreign travellers regarding the use of bills of exchange in the then great commercial centres. From their writings, it may be noted that Indian bankers also issued bills of exchange on foreign countries, mainly for financing sea-borne trade. These bills were widely accepted and were traded at high discounts, as the discounts included the insurance premium covering the risk representing safe arrival of goods.


2.6. Another instrument in use during the Muslim period was the Pay order. Pay orders were issued from the Royal Treasury on one of the District or Provincial treasuries. They were called Barattes and were akin to present day drafts or cheques.


2.7. The most important class of credit Instruments that evolved in India were termed Hundis. Their use was most widespread in the twelfth century, and has continued till today. In a sense, they represent the oldest surviving form of credit instrument. Hundis were used


  * as remittance instruments (to transfer funds from one place to another)
  * as credit instruments (to borrow money [IOUs])
  * for trade transactions (as bills of exchange)

Figure 2.2. Nineteenth century Period Hundi 
(Courtesy – Museum Cell, RBI) 



2.8. Hundis were of various kinds and each type had
certain distinguishing features.

Darshani Hundi : This was a demand bill of exchange, payable on presentation according to the usage and custom of the place. These were mainly of four types.

A] Sah-jog – was a hundi transferable by endorsement and delivery but payable only to a Sah or to his order. A Sah was a respectable and responsible person, a man of worth and substance who was known in the market.

B] Dhanni-jog – was a demand bill of exchange payable only to the dhanni, i.e. the payee. This hundi was not negotiable.

C] Firman-jog - hundis came into existence during the Muslim period. Firman is a Persian word meaning order and therefore, firman-jog hundis were payable to the order of the person named. These hundis could be negotiated with a simple or conditional endorsement.

D] Dekhavanhar – hundi was a bearer demand bill of exchange payable to the person presenting it to the drawee. Thus it corresponded to a bearer cheque.

Muddati Hundi : This is a usance bill and is payable after stipulated time or on a given date or on a determinable future date or on the happening of a certain stipulated event. Muddati hundis of Sah-jog, dhanni-jog and firman-jog types had the same features as those attached to the same types of darshani hundis. However, the most important type of muddati hundi was the jokhami hundi, which was a documentary bill of exchange corresponding to the present day bill of lading. This had been in use for centuries and payment was conditional on the safe arrival of goods.

2.9. The princely states of India had their own distinct coins. An example of this was the Arcot Rupee coin struck
by the Nawab of Arcot in the Madras Presidency. By 1740, the Europeans had secured the privilege of coining this rupee, and the coins came to be known as English, French and Dutch arcots. In 1835, the East India Company introduced the Company’s Rupee to bring about uniformity of coinage over British India.

2.10. Paper money, in the modern sense, has its origin in the late 18th century with the note issues of private banks as well as semi-government banks. Amongst the earliest issues were those by the Bank of Hindoostan, the General Bank in Bengal and Behar, and the Bengal Bank. Later, with the establishment of three Presidency Banks, the job of issuing notes was taken over by them. Each Presidency Bank had the right to issue notes within certain limits. The Bank of Bengal notes generally circulated within the environs of Calcutta and were mainly used for effecting large transactions. The largest proportion of the Bank of Bengal notes consisted of notes of Rs.100 and upwards. The notes sometimes bore a small premium, so great was the public confidence in the bank. The Paper Currency Act of 1861 conferred upon the Government of India the monopoly of Note Issue bringing to an end note issues of private and Presidency Banks.

2.11. The private banks and the Presidency Banks introduced other payment instruments in the Indian money market. Cheques were introduced by the Bank of Hindoostan, the first joint stock bank established in 1770.

2.12. Post Bills were introduced by the British in 1827. These were Inland Promissory notes issued by the bank on a distant place, the holder of which would be paid on acceptance after a specified number of days (seven days’ sight or thirty days’ sight) and were similar to muddati hundis. These bills had a much smaller currency than bank
notes, mainly because the government refused to authorise their receipt in payment of public dues. They were mainly used by European businessmen for purposes of internal remittances.

2.13. In 1833, cash credit accounts were added to the Bank of Bengal’s array of credit instruments. The bank used to grant loans against the security of Company’s paper, bullion, plate, jewels or goods of non-perishable nature or goods not liable to great alteration in their value up to a limit of 1 lakh sicca rupees.

2.14. Buying and selling bills of exchange became one of the items of business to be conducted by the Bank of Bengal from 1839.

2.15. In 1881, the Negotiable Instruments Act (NI Act) was enacted, formalising the usage and characteristics of instruments like the cheque, the bill of exchange and promissory note. The NI Act provided a legal framework for non-cash paper payment instruments in India.


2.16. With the steady growth in volumes of trade and commerce and the growing confidence of the public in the usage of cheques etc., transactions through the use of these payment instruments grew at a rapid pace. Bank employees had to frequently walk to other banks, collect cheques and drafts, and present them to drawee banks and collect cash over the counter. There was danger of loss in transit of the instruments. Besides, such methods could only serve for limited volumes of instruments. With the development of the banking system and higher turnover in the volume of cheques, the need for an organised cheque clearing process emerged amongst the banks. Clearing associations were formed by the banks in the Presidency towns and the final settlement between member banks was effected by means of cheques drawn
upon the Presidency Banks. With the setting up of the Imperial Bank in 1921, settlement was done through cheques drawn on that bank.

2.17. The Calcutta Clearing Banks’ Association, which was the largest bankers’ association at that time, adopted clearing house rules in 1938. The association had twenty-five large banks as its members and eight sub-members. There were two ordinary clearings on each business day, except on Saturday when there was one clearing. However, the association did not cover many banks functioning in Calcutta. The cheques, drafts etc. of such non-clearing banks were collected by the clearing banks only on payment of charges. This affected their business prospects adversely, as the public was not likely to maintain accounts with banks whose cheques suffered a serious handicap of market acceptability. To overcome this problem, these banks formed themselves into a group called the Metropolitan Banking Association with fifty members, which conducted the Metropolitan Clearing House, in 1939. This association arrived at an understanding with the Calcutta Clearing House in 1940. In addition, two other clearings were conducted in Calcutta – the Pioneer clearing and the Walks Clearing.

2.18. The Bombay Clearing House was the only association to conduct clearings in Bombay. It had no parallel systems/institutions comparable to the Metropolitan Clearing House of Calcutta. The uniform procedures and charges for collection of non-clearing banks’ cheques, drafts, dividend warrants etc. were adopted by the Bombay Clearing House in 1941-42.

2.19. After the setting up of Reserve Bank of India under the RBI Act 1935, the Clearing Houses in the Presidency towns were taken over by Reserve Bank of India.
